Rules for Finding Horizontal Asymptotes1. If degree of numerator < degree of denominator, horizontal asymptote is the line y=0 (x axis)
Rules for Finding Horizontal Asymptotes
(cont.)2. If degree of numerator =degree of denominator, horizontal asymptote is the line y=ratio of leading coefficients.
Rules for Finding Horizontal Asymptotes
(cont.)3. If degree of numerator >degree of denominator, there is no horizontal asymptote.

DefinitionThe slant line y=mx+b is a slant asymptote of f(x) if the degree of the numerator is exactly one greater than the degree of the denominator.
Guidelines for Finding Slant Asymptotes
1. Divide denominator into numerator using long division. Ignore any remainder.2. Slant asymptote is y=the result of the above division.
